Blood Pressure Screen Buttons

The following table contains a list of treatment parameters to set in the "Blood Pressure"
screen. To enter a treatment parameter, see "Entering a Parameter" on page 62.
Table 21 – The Blood Pressure Screen Buttons
Blood Pressure Alarm Buttons

The Upper Sys button is used to access the upper alarm limit for
systolic blood pressure. The programmable range for Upper Systolic
is 80 – 260 mm Hg. An alarm event occurs when the patient's
systolic pressure reaches or exceeds the set value.
The Lower Sys button is used to access the lower alarm limit for
systolic blood pressure. The programmable range for Lower Systolic
is 60 – 150 mm Hg. An alarm event occurs when the patient's
systolic pressure reaches or falls below the set value.
The Upper Dia button is used to access the upper alarm limit for
diastolic blood pressure. The programmable range for Upper Diastolic
is 80 – 200 mm Hg. An alarm event occurs when the patient's
diastolic pressure reaches or exceeds the set value.
The Lower Dia button is used to access the lower alarm limit for
diastolic blood pressure. The programmable range for Lower Diastolic
is 30 – 150 mm Hg. An alarm event occurs when the patient's
diastolic pressure reaches or falls below the set value.
The Upper Pulse button is used to access the upper alarm limit for
pulse rate. The programmable range for Upper Pulse is 80 – 180
beats/min. An alarm event occurs when the patient's pulse rate
reaches or exceeds the set value.
The Lower Pulse button is used to access the lower alarm limit for
pulse rate. The programmable range for Lower Pulse is 40 – 140
beats/min. An alarm event occurs when the patient's pulse rate
reaches or falls below the set value.
The Inflation Pressure button is used to set the initial inflation
pressure for the blood pressure cuff.
The default setting is "Auto". In the Auto mode, the cuff will initially
inflate to 180 mm Hg. For all subsequent readings, the cuff will inflate
to 50 mm Hg above the last systolic pressure reading for adults.
The minimum inflation pressure is 50 mm Hg. The maximum inflation
pressure is 300 mm Hg.
